Frequently Asked Questions about Saint Charles

What type of rentals are currently available in Saint Charles?

There are currently 48 Apartments for Rent in Saint Charles, IA with pricing that ranges from $545 to $3,512. There are also 36 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Saint Charles ranging from $800 to $3,100.

What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Saint Charles?

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Saint Charles ranges from $800 to $3,100 with an average monthly rent of $1,758.
